Author(s): ferat, jules (ham, 27–11–1829 - paris, 06–06–1906), designer other title: siege of paris 1870 the rat hunters (title attributed) production date: in 12–1870 type(s) of object(s): drawing, graphic arts name(s): drawing dimensions - artwork: height: 21. 5cm width: 30. 7cm dimensions - museum master key: height: 40cm width: 50cm marks, inscriptions, hallmarks: inventory number - on the front, on the drawing at the bottom left, handwritten in black ink: "d. 13241". Signature of the performer - on the front, on the drawing at the bottom left, in pencil: "j. Ferat / 1870". Inscription concerning the title - on the front, on the drawing at the top left, handwritten in pencil and black ink: "siege of paris / 1870 / the rat hunters". Legend - on the front, on the drawing at the top right, in pencil: "rue st martin / fountain on the corner of the street / du vertbois" and on the right side in pencil and black ink: "house / where my / family / took refuge / when the fire / was too strong / in the quartier / de montrouge". Stamp - on the front, on the drawing at the bottom left, stamp in purple ink: "musee / carnavalet" (see: lugt suppl. 432c). Date - on the front, on the drawing at the top left, handwritten in black ink: "sketch / from nature / december". Inscription - on the front, on the drawing at the top left, handwritten in black ink: "nº5". Inscription - on the front, on the drawing at the bottom left, handwritten entry number in black ink: "e 10950(4) a 22". Iconographic description: siege of paris 1870. Rat hunters, rue saint-martin. Urban landscape. Street lined with buildings. To the left of the men, a dog and a rat in front of a bag on the ground. On the right, armed men. On the road, dead rats and dogs. Mode of acquisition: purchase date of acquisition: 07–03–1922 institution: carnavalet museum, history of paris inventory number: d. 13241. Date: En 12–1870.
